Six Injured in Westwood Crash

Two young men suffered critical injuries and four others were hurt in an early morning crash involving a motorcycle.

Two people were critically injured and four other people were also injured in a crash today involving a motorcyclist and a vehicle in Westwood.

The critically injured were an 18-year-old man and a 25-year-old man, according to Shawn Lenske of the Los Angeles Fire Department.

Paramedics were dispatched at 3:11 a.m. to the scene of the crash at Wilshire Boulevard and Manning Avenue, Lenske said.
